About Rennes Airport

Rennes Bretagne Airport (RNS) also known as Rennes Saint-Jacques Airport is the 25th largest airport in France and welcomes around 500,000 passengers a year.

First opened in 1933 by Pierre Cot, France’s first Air Minister, it has been given the go ahead to develop as a small international airport and key destination for the region.

Today, the airport has a connection to the high-speed TGV railway and serves 12 destinations in 4 countries as well as domestic flights to 7 French destinations including Paris Charles de Gaulle, Biarritz and Marseille Airports.

The airport is located on the southwest side of the city of Rennes in the suburb of  Saint Jacques-de-la-Landes with good road access via the E3 highway.

Things to do in Rennes

Located at a crossroads between north-west France’s biggest cities, Rennes is a vibrant and lively centre which acts as the gateway to all that Brittany has to offer.

The capital of Brittany, Rennes is a lively student centre. While a modern city, its medieval quarter is a labyrinth of ancient buildings and winding streets.

Don’t miss the beautiful Thabor gardens which has hundreds of different species of rose, tropical gardens and striking European trees. Also check out Le marché des Lices, a large market in the centre. Bustling with activity, you can pick up delicious French produce, from fresh seafood to local cheese and wine.

Recommended day trips from Rennes Airport

In the very heart of Brittany, Rennes makes for a great base to tour this incredible region of France.

Mont Saint-Michel

The third most visited monument in France, Mont Saint-Michel is unforgettable. Accessible at low tide, this rocky islet sits just off the coast of Normandy and is a Unesco World Heritage Site. On the island, the famous Norman Benedictine Abbey of St Michel is a gothic wonder, dominating the skyline. Just an hour’s drive north along the A84 from Rennes, the unrivalled beauty of Mont Saint-Michel awaits.

Cancale

For a quintessential French destination, look no further than the fishing village of Cancale. Known for its delicious seafood, the local oysters are a particular delicacy. Cancale is just under an hour’s drive north along the D137 from Rennes and has a plethora of quayside restaurants and stunning views over the beautiful Baie de Saint-Michel.

Damage Waiver

In most cases, Damage Waiver is provided with the vehicle as standard. If it is included, it will be stated on your Rental Agreement Form (and in your booking confirmation).

Damage Waiver reduces the amount you pay for each clearly separate incident of damage if the vehicle is damaged (or the amount you pay to replace any keys, accessories or vehicle documents that are lost, stolen or damaged).

The amount you pay for each clearly separate incident of damage will be the lower of a) the applicable cost payable under the Theft, Loss and Damages Policy; or b) the excess stated on your Rental Agreement Form.

 

Please note that certain situations or behaviours may cause you to lose the benefit of your additional protections (e.g. traffic violation, theft of spare parts, failure to comply with the terms of your rental agreement, etc.).
